    The Evolution of the School Necktie: Tradition Meets Trend

    The school necktie has long been a symbol of discipline, structure, and academic tradition. For generations, students around the world have worn ties as part of their school uniforms, whether in formal boarding schools or everyday public institutions. But as fashion evolves, so does the humble school necktie. What was once a rigid requirement is now a bridge between classic uniformity and modern style. Today, the necktie is not just a badge of conformity—it’s a subtle way for students to express personality within the framework of the school dress code.

    The Traditional Roots of School Neckties

    The origins of the school necktie date back to the 19th century in the United Kingdom, where elite institutions like Eton and Harrow established dress codes that included the necktie as a marker of student status. Over time, other countries followed suit, adopting similar uniforms that emphasized formality and academic seriousness. The tie became a staple in high school uniforms and was often color-coded to represent houses, grades, or different student roles such as prefects.

    Classic school uniforms typically paired the tie with a white school shirt, a blazer or jumper, and tailored trousers or skirts.     Neckties Across the Globe: A Cultural Glimpse

    Across different countries, school neckties have taken on distinct cultural meanings. In Japan, the necktie or its ribbon variation is a stylish and iconic component of the Japanese uniform, often featured in anime and pop culture. It’s paired with a pleated skirt and sailor-style top, making it as fashionable as it is functional.

    School Neckties as a Form of Expression

    In environments where personal style is restricted by a school dress code, the necktie becomes one of the few ways students can express themselves. A slightly bolder stripe, a tie worn with a creative knot, or a vintage style reminiscent of Japanese military uniform influence can turn a standard school look into a fashionable statement.

    This has even influenced pop culture. Think of classic movies and TV shows where the schoolgirl uniforms or high school outfits include carefully chosen ties that reflect each character’s personality. These elements are not accidental—they demonstrate how the necktie, while rooted in tradition, has become a modern accessory of self-expression.
